GALLERY: Holiday cheer floats into Park City

Dec 10, 2024 | 7:13 AM

No thirty-nine-and-a-half foot poles were necessary at the Park City Christmas Parade as the notorious Grinch led the procession.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

Arresting the attention of spectators, the Barren County Detention Center was one of the first entries to greet the crowd.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

The parade exhibited a rockwellian quality as families gathered to see the yuletide spectacle.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

Miss Betty’s Diner helped to warm attendees on the chilly December morning with a hot chocolate stand in the heart of town.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

One of the “sweeter” entries came from Park City Baptist Church who served a gingerbread house themed float.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

While some in attendance may have been too young to chase the goodies, their parents rediscovered the thrill of a small town parade.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1

Wrapping up the fanfare, Representative Steve Riley swore in the city’s commissioners. Left to right: Steve Riley, Gary Carroll, Angelo Scavo, and Mike Burgess. Gage Wilson/for Glasgow News 1
